Support the development and delivery of the Asset Servicing proposition, focusing on back‐office functions such as Transfer Agency, Custody, Depositories and Fund Accounting.
Responsibilities
- Contribute to the team's expertise in back‐office asset servicing, supporting thought leadership initiatives and market presence.
- Support the successful delivery of client engagements and programmes, executing tasks and analyses to achieve strategic outcomes within back‐office transformation projects.
- Collaborate effectively within project teams, learning from senior colleagues and contributing to a supportive team environment.
- Actively contribute to the development and growth of the Investment Management practice, supporting the asset‐servicing back‐office proposition, market offerings and intellectual capital.
- Assist in cultivating and strengthening client relationships, participating in client interactions and supporting the identification of new business opportunities.
- Support business development activities, including assisting with proposal writing and preparing materials for client presentations, to help secure new engagements.
Qualifications
- Solid understanding of the Investment Management Asset Servicing market, with exposure to or familiarity with Transfer Agency, Fund Administration, and/or Custody Services.
- Experience in a consulting environment or a relevant professional services role.
- Experience supporting transformational change programmes within back‐office functions, contributing to successful project outcomes.
- Ability to collaborate effectively within project teams, demonstrating a willingness to learn and contribute to team development.
- Experience assisting in the design and delivery of projects, contributing to the development of solutions for back‐office operations.
- Ability to work effectively within project teams, supporting the execution of tasks across various workstreams.
- Good understanding of operating model concepts, design, and analysis, particularly as applied to back‐office processes, technology integration and regulatory compliance.
- Ability to support client interactions and contribute to building strong client relationships.
- Ability to communicate effectively with stakeholders and contribute to issue resolution within project teams.
- Strong communication and presentation skills, with the ability to articulate concepts clearly and concisely.
- Willingness to contribute to practice development, including supporting proposition design, thought leadership and intellectual capital development.
- Excellent proficiency in Microsoft Office, particularly in PowerPoint and Excel.
- A comprehensive understanding of diversity, equity and inclusion principles, with an ability to foster an inclusive culture within teams and client engagements.
- Good understanding of risk management principles, regulatory compliance and governance frameworks relevant to asset‐servicing back‐office operations.
